Tax Accountant Position Overview

Assist with the preparation of corporate tax returns, personal tax returns and filings.
Compute taxes owed ensuring compliance with payment, reporting and other tax requirements.
Review provisions (including tax accounting schedules) and final tax computations.
Assist with the drafting of Statutory accounts notes with regard to taxation notes and disclosures for review by the accounting management team.
Assist with requests for information from clients for information to enable the accurate and complete processing of CT returns, VAT returns, Personal tax returns audit files, P11D's and PSA submissions.
Liaising with H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C) on clients' behalf to ensure it processes client returns efficiently and accurately.
Provide the required assistance and support to both external and internal client auditors with regard to tax enquiries.
Respond promptly to requests for information from the client's finance team, and from their legal, tax and other external advisers.
Assist where required with budgeting planning, forecasting and variance analysis.
Provide where requested detailed information in a timely and responsive way.
Prepare VAT control reconciliation and reconcile to Vat returns. Test transactions to ensure transactions are correctly treated and comply with UK VAT regulations. Prepare and submit quarterly VAT returns for accounting management to review.
Assist and manage the expenses process to ensure compliance with the Client's expense policy, and compliance with VAT, payroll regulations, and record and assist with filing of P11D returns and PSA submissions. Highlight exceptions to management/the client.
Manage the P11D submission process coordinating with the payroll and accounting staff ensuring consistency of approach and accurate and timely filing in accordance with the deadlines.
Work and comply with the client's agreed internal processes and local and group accounting requirements and policies. Report exceptions to processes/policies proactively to manager and client.
An awareness and sensitivity with regard to client communication ensuring the maintenance and confidentiality of secure and sensitive information and compliance with GDPR.
Prepare and maintain clear and accurate client files, both permanent data and working files, paper and electronic
Record and plan work efficiently and effectively to allow managers to coordinate peaks and troughs of work. Work with team colleagues respecting their deadlines and workloads.
Review and accounting records with manager on a regular basis.
Compliance with client accounting policies.

Tax Accountant Position Requirements

Educated to graduate level or equivalent, or qualified by experience.
A qualified member of the Association of Taxation Technicians ATT. Training support to progress to chartered tax advisor CTA.
Experience in P11D/PSA is essential
Experience of working across a number of clients and the ability to work on several issues simultaneously and coping with a busy office environment.
An organised and meticulous approach to work, with a flexible attitude and enquiring mind.
The ability to compile multiple monthly management financial reports to deadlines.
A good working knowledge of Corporate tax, personal tax and payroll issues.
Good knowledge of UK GAAP.
Good working knowledge of Caseware CT, PTP tax platform, HMRC online portal, Xero, QuickBooks (or similar) accounting software.
Experience of working within a team environment.
Sector experience International, Technology, Biosciences, Property, Manufacturing, and Retail.
